The bell tower doesn't get a mention in the listed building description at https://historicengland.org.uk/listing/the-list/list-entry/1079080 ; it was added 31 years after the original construction https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Royal_Arsenal_Gatehouse . The listing does, however, include the mortar: "On parapets of side abutments are mounted mortars with the Royal Cipher of George IV"
